In November 2000, we visited Etobicoke's Josef Cardinal Slipyj School with our one-year-old male peregrine, "Scotty".  We received lots of drawings of peregrines in response to our visit; below are a couple of the best from Anastasia (top) and Sophia (bottom), both in Grade 4, followed by letters from the students and one of the teachers:

We, the grade six students, at Josyf Cardinal Slipyj School are pleased to learn that the Peregrine Falcons are being helped off the extinction list through this association.  Through your presentation, we learned how we must reduce pollution, DDT usage in farming and prevent all governments from using the Peregrine Falcons' territories for their business, residential, and commercial industries.

Thank you for taking and spending your time to share your love for the falcons with us.  Keep up the terrific work!   Hope to see you and the falcon again next year.

I, Mrs. Pereira, the grade six teacher at Josyf Cardinal Slipyj School had the honour and privilege to view my first live Peregrine Falcon.  This presentation opened my eyes to the wonderful world of falcons and their lifestyles especially learning that a few pockets of falcons do migrate, nest and have their young in Etobicoke, Ontario.  keep up with the great work and continue working at removing the Peregrine Falcon off the International Extinction list.
